In ancient Asia Minor (modern-day Turkey), you’ll walk through Ephesus, where Paul spent three transformative years. You’ll visit three of the seven churches of Revelation—real places that still whisper the messages Jesus spoke to them. From the coastal ruins of Smyrna to the heights of Pergamum, you’ll experience the world where Paul planted seeds of the gospel that shook an empire.
